So did President Trump\u2019s son Donald Trump Jr.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">They amplified the false video as Mr. Musk pressed a crusade to shut down U.S.A.I.D., the agency that has distributed much of the government\u2019s foreign aid since 1961. Working with Mr. Trump\u2019s blessing as the head of a government efficiency campaign, Mr. Musk and others in the administration have taken over the agency\u2019s headquarters, frozen grants and notified employees that <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2025\/02\/06\/us\/politics\/usaid-job-cuts.html\" title=\"\">nearly all<\/a> of them will be laid off.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-1\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">The dismantling of the agency has been accompanied by a torrent of anger online from right-wing influencers and accounts that are promoting false claims and conspiratorial thinking.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">While some politicians and voters have long questioned the value of foreign aid, those attacking the agency have often distorted facts and, wittingly or unwittingly, embraced as true anything that could help justify targeting U.S.A.I.D.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">That includes Mr. Musk himself, who has used the platform he took over in 2022 as <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2025\/02\/04\/technology\/elon-musk-x-doge.html\" title=\"\">a megaphone<\/a> for the effort to slash the federal bureaucracy. On Sunday Mr. Musk called it \u201ca criminal organization,\u201d without explaining the basis for such an accusation.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">\u201cHe\u2019s exploiting ignorance about the way government works, and the lack of oversight over anything he\u2019s doing,\u201d said Mike Rothschild, a disinformation researcher and author of \u201cJewish Space Lasers,\u201d a book about conspiracy theories. \u201cAll of it is incredibly dangerous, and happening right in front of us.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">The flurry of attacks also <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2022\/03\/23\/technology\/russia-american-far-right-ukraine.html\" title=\"\">underscored once again<\/a> how much Republican views have increasingly <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2024\/09\/07\/business\/media\/russia-tenet-media-tim-pool.html\" title=\"\">converged with propaganda<\/a> emanating from the Kremlin or with narratives aligned with its international goals, especially on Mr. Musk\u2019s platform. The false video about the celebrities appeared to be the work of an influence campaign that has produced dozens of similar fakes about Russia\u2019s war in Ukraine, according to Clemson University\u2019s Media Forensics Hub.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-2\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">\u201cRussian anti-Ukraine propaganda has thoroughly infiltrated certain communities on X,\u201d said Darren L. Linvill, a researcher there, who traced the spread of the faked clip from its origin on X through a network of accounts that has distributed Russian fakes before.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">\u201cGiven how much time Musk spends on his platform,\u201d Dr. Linvill said, \u201cit was probably inevitable that some fabricated Russian message would resonate with him, and this one seemed almost designed to do just that.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Neither Mr. Musk nor Donald Trump Jr. responded immediately to requests for comment.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">X didn\u2019t immediately respond to a request for comment about the spread of misinformation about U.S.A.I.D. on the platform, though it has added a note to posts sharing the video about the actors, noting that it is not real.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Much of the frenzy online this week has centered on U.S.A.I.D.\u2019s many grants, information about which has been publicly available for years. <\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">One viral claim, for example, started after an account on X with more than half a million followers suggested that Politico, the Washington news website, had received more than $8 million from U.S.A.I.D.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-3\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">That wasn\u2019t true. The website had <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2025\/02\/06\/business\/trump-politico-usaid-spending-conspiracy.html\" title=\"\">received about $44,000<\/a> from U.S.A.I.D. for subscriptions to its premium environmental and energy publication over two years, and more than $8 million in subscription revenue from a variety of agencies, including the Department of Energy.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Even so, the claim shot rapidly across social media, as influencers and politicians with even more followers amplified the idea.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">That set off a round of other misleading claims about U.S.A.I.D. granting money to the BBC and The New York Times. (The agency has instead granted money to an independent charity that shares a name <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.bbc.com\/mediaaction\/press-release\/4-feb-25\" title=\"\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\" target=\"_blank\">with the BBC<\/a>. The most viral claim about The New York Times was based on an inaccurate search of government records that included grants to unrelated, but similar-sounding groups, like New York University. <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/x.com\/NYTimesPR\/status\/1887604934578712752\" title=\"\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\" target=\"_blank\">In a statement<\/a>, The Times said that the payments it had received were for subscriptions; <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.usaspending.gov\/search\/?hash=1c52a31366e909b012b06d036d389cc1\" title=\"\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\" target=\"_blank\">government data shows<\/a> it has also received some advertising revenue from the government. In a memo to staff, <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2025\/02\/06\/business\/trump-politico-usaid-spending-conspiracy.html\" title=\"\">Politico\u2019s leaders said<\/a> the publication had \u201cnever been a beneficiary of government programs or subsidies.\u201d)<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">The facts failed to reach a significant audience online, but the misinformation was elevated by prominent podcasters, politicians and Trump allies within hours.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-4\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Accounts devoted to sharing conspiracy theories said the claims were somehow evidence that the Democrats used U.S.A.I.D. to fund a \u201cfake news empire.\u201d<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-5\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">By Wednesday afternoon, Viktor Orban, Hungary\u2019s prime minister and authoritarian leader, echoed the claims swirling in the United States, writing on X that payments to Politico somehow financed \u201cbasically the entire left-wing media in Hungary\u201d \u2014 a viral post that received more than 26 million views.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Soon the idea spread to the Oval Office, where Mr. Trump used his Truth Social account to criticize the government\u2019s news subscriptions \u2014 payments that had occurred during his first presidency as well \u2014 as \u201cpayoffs\u201d for \u201ccreating good stories about the Democrats.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">\u201cThis could be the biggest scandal of them all, perhaps the biggest in history!\u201d he wrote in all-caps on Thursday morning as other users demanded criminal investigations.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Karoline Leavitt, the White House\u2019s press secretary, announced that the administration would cancel all Politico subscriptions. On Thursday, the Agriculture Department said it had <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.nytimes.com\/2025\/02\/06\/business\/media\/politico-news-subscriptions-white-house.html\" title=\"\">canceled<\/a> its Politico subscriptions.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-6\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">For Russia and China, the American conservative uproar over U.S.A.I.D. has been met with startled glee.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Both nations, echoing Mr. Orban\u2019s complaint, have blamed the agency for supporting subversive programs in their countries.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Chen Weihua, a prominent bureau chief and columnist for the state news organization China Daily, cited reports about the agency\u2019s funding as vindication for China\u2019s previous claims. He suggested that the BBC\u2019s reporters in China were \u201call bought\u201d by the Central Intelligence Agency and the British secret service, MI6.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">\u201cIf you have questions why BBC reporters in China keep smearing China all these years and talking BS, you might find answers now,\u201d he wrote on X.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">President Vladimir V. Putin of Russia banned U.S.A.I.D. grants in 2012 and expelled the agency\u2019s workers, accusing the United States of funding opponents of his rule. (Officials from Republican and Democratic administrations have argued that the programs simply promoted civil society in Russia.)<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-7\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Maria Zakharova, spokeswoman for Russia\u2019s Ministry of Foreign Affairs, ridiculed a series of grants that have been criticized in the United States, too, and claimed the agency\u2019s underlying purpose was to promote political uprisings, citing protests in Egypt in 2011, Ukraine in 2014 and Georgia last year.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">The false video that went viral this week claiming U.S.A.I.D. funded celebrity travel overseas fit Russia\u2019s recurring narrative that the United States furtively supports Ukraine with resources that American voters would rather spend at home.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">The video appeared to be the work of an influence campaign known to researchers as Operation Overload or Matryoshka, after the Russian nesting dolls, according to Clemson\u2019s Media Forensics Hub. That work is led by a private company with links to the Kremlin.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-8\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">The footage showed photographs or clips of a number of well-known actors meeting with Ukraine\u2019s leader, Volodymyr Zelensky, while a narrator with a British accent claimed the actors had received large payments from U.S.A.I.D. for the appearance.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<div data-testid=\"companionColumn-9\">\n<div class=\"css-53u6y8\">\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">Ms. Jolie, the narrator says, received $20 million; Orlando Bloom, $8 million; and Sean Penn, $5 million; and so on. \u201cThis was done to increase Zelensky\u2019s popularity among foreign audiences, particularly in the United States,\u201d the narrator claims. \u201cThe involvement of celebrities made it easy to coordinate funding programs for Ukraine during the conflict.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">After the video appeared on the X account, articles about its claims appeared on the sites of at least two Russian news organizations, Tsargrad and Pravda. The video was picked up by a number of accounts that have previously shared Russian disinformation, but soon expanded beyond that to Americans cheering the Trump administration on. By Thursday, users on TikTok and Mr. Trump\u2019s Truth Social platform had shared the video as commenters expressed outrage and called for U.S.A.I.D. to be eliminated.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">There is no evidence of the payments in any of the agency\u2019s programs. A spokesman for E!News also said in a statement that \u201cthe video is not authentic and did not originate from E!News.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">The actor Ben Stiller, said to have been paid $4 million for a visit to Ukraine, took to social media to try to refute the claim. \u201cThese are lies coming from Russian media,\u201d he wrote on X. \u201cI completely self-funded my humanitarian trip to Ukraine. There was no funding from USAID and certainly no payment of any kind.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">More conspiratorially minded supporters of Mr. Musk continue to cheer the billionaire on anyway.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">They include a food service worker and Army National Guard veteran who was <a class=\"css-yywogo\" href=\"https:\/\/www.adl.org\/resources\/article\/unmasking-clandestine-figure-behind-viral-ukrainian-biolab-conspiracy-theory\" title=\"\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\" target=\"_blank\">blamed<\/a> in 2022 for starting a conspiracy theory about American biological weapons laboratories in Ukraine. In attacking U.S.A.I.D., he wrote in posts on X and Telegram this week, Mr. Musk had exposed \u201can Orwellian dystopia\u201d by detailing the agency\u2019s supposed support for the media.<\/p>\n<p class=\"css-at9mc1 evys1bk0\">\u201cWe live on a foundation of lies,\u201d he said.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<aside class=\"css-ew4tgv\" aria-label=\"companion column\"\/><\/div>\n<p><script async
